Transaction 154252349f62ea3f49495dff69792a825af27943818f19fe11b11ad69e7a17c3
1 Input
1 Output
-
154252349f62ea3f49495dff69792a825af27943818f19fe11b11ad69e7a17c3:0
- value
- 25100
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 34b86372e410054a3f443d4d7df1f1ce6260bb05 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15om2WdMZspvpojbhXCJf7Ho57GLefitdF